Output 57910a1815568cd134b76e954bbaa9edd05f18a068c78f4e3573b7379b93a8ad:5

value
1005353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fae4c4ff9e39ea7971ccd8e04112189d47d591bb OP_EQUAL
address
3QZcugn8c1fRzmAgUVwoJMAGWAXjaYm6GP
transaction
57910a1815568cd134b76e954bbaa9edd05f18a068c78f4e3573b7379b93a8ad
confirmations
274776
spent
true